THE WORK:- You'll oversee all phases of construction projects from pre-construction planning to final punch list and closeout.
- You'll lead and mentor on-site superintendents, subcontractors, and project teams to ensure a cohesive and productive work environment.
- You'll develop and manage project schedules, budgets, and resources to deliver projects on time and within financial targets.
- You'll serve as the primary point of contact for clients, architects, and engineers, ensuring clear communication and alignment on project goals.
- You'll enforce strict adherence to safety protocols, quality standards, and building codes across all job sites.
- You'll proactively identify and mitigate project risks, solving problems and resolving issues before they impact schedule or budget.
- You'll review and approve submittals, RFIs, change orders, and progress payments to maintain project documentation and financial control.
- You'll conduct regular site inspections and quality control audits to ensure workmanship meets project specifications and company standards.
- You'll cultivate and manage relationships with subcontractors, suppliers, and vendors to secure reliable partnerships and competitive pricing.
- You'll leverage construction management software and technology to streamline processes, track progress, and report on key performance metrics.
